Did you know that by age 5, a child’s facial structure is already 85% of its adult size?

This isn’t just an interesting fact — it’s a wake-up call. Craniofacial growth is happening rapidly in the early years, and if it’s going in the wrong direction, waiting to address it can mean missing the window for optimal development.

Many kids show signs of dysfunctional growth patterns early on — mouth breathing, poor sleep, snoring, dark under eyes, crowded teeth — but these red flags are too often dismissed as “normal.”

The truth is: they’re not normal — they’re common. And left unaddressed, they can affect airway health, sleep quality, behavior, and even cognitive development.

That’s why tools like the Fairest-6 — a simple screening tool to catch these signs early, when intervention is most effective and least invasive.

If you’re noticing these signs, don’t wait to ask questions. Depending on the child’s age and symptoms, support may come from:
• An airway-focused pediatric dentist
• A ENT
• A myofunctional therapist
• Or a speech-language pathologist (SLP) trained in oral motor skills and feeding

Early, collaborative care can make all the difference.

Has your child had their adenoids and tonsils removed — but is still mouth breathing, or snoring again months later?

You’re not imagining it. And you’re not alone.

A new review highlights why some children continue to struggle, even after surgery.

Orofacial myofunctional therapy (OMT) uses simple, non-invasive exercises to retrain the tongue, lips, and throat muscles to support nasal breathing, better sleep, and healthy facial development.

Here’s what it can help with:

✅ Tongue resting against the palate
✅ Lips staying closed at rest
✅ Throat muscles staying active at night
✅ Nasal breathing and jaw growth

There’s real research that connects the dots.

This is one of the most detailed reviews to date on children with enlarged adenoids and tonsils, especially those with ongoing symptoms after surgery.
